One Piece, Three Ways: Embellished Sweat Shirt

In effort to shop my closet, I like to look for pieces that can be worn multiple ways.  Right now, I'm loving embellished sweat shirts.  With slight (key word!) adornments, these can up the glam factor in any outfit.  Here a few ways I'd style them:

#1:  Weekend Warrior:  Layered with a chambray shirt and a dark wash pair of jeans, an embellished sweat shirt adds an extra stylish layer, plus extra warmth. Double win.  The combined look is pulled together without trying too hard.  Wear this look while running errands or doing brunch.

#2:  Work Wear:  A leather skirt is another item on heavy rotation in my closet.  Depending on how formal your office is, combining an embellished sweat shirt with a leather pencil skirt is the ideal combination.  Tucked in or left out, the embellished sweat shirt effortlessly combines high and low style and offers a flattering play on proportion.  

#3:  Winter Whites:  There is something so chic about winter white.  I'd combine a pair of white jeans with this cozy sweatshirt for a simple, polished look. Wear with ankle booties or ballet flats.
